Improved analytical fit of gold dispersion:: Application to the modeling of extinction spectra with a finite-difference time-domain method -: art. no. 085416

We propose an accurate description for the dispersion of gold in the range of 1.24-2.48 eV. We implement this improved model in an FDTD algorithm and evaluate its efficiency by comparison with an analytical method. Extinction spectra of gold nanoparticle arrays are then calculated.
